Mission

Strengthen Jewish identity, energize the relationship with Israel and meet human needs that are uniquely the obligation of the Jewish community.

Vision

Develop the human and financial resources necessary to ensure a vibrant Jewish future.

Donor Bill of Rights​

Our Federation is a Center for Jewish Philanthropy, where donors are:

Proud: Donors take pride in contributing through Federation to create a bigger impact and embody the Jewish value of giving (Tzedakah).

Connected: Donors actively engage with other like-minded supporters and feel a sense of belonging to the larger community.

Empowered: Donors can access resources and information to make informed giving decisions, contributing to positive change in areas aligned with their values.

Confident: Donors are provided with clear and accurate information about the Federation’s mission, values, leadership and finances to ensure that each contribution serves its intended purpose.

Appreciated: Donors are honored and respected for their contributions, with recognition that each donor has unique motivations, interests and financial capacity.

Welcoming Statement

Jewish Federation of Palm Beach County embraces a welcoming culture in accordance with our Jewish values. We celebrate the uniqueness of our community members, lay partners and staff as varied perspectives enrich our learning and reinforce our commitment to making the world a better place. We aim to create an accessible environment that accommodates individual needs and welcomes the full participation of our community.

We Are a Kehillah – Hebrew for “Community”

  • Leading and convening as the “City Hall” of our Jewish community.
  • Building meaningful connections and trusted relationships with one another.
  • Reminding each other that we are all connected and vital parts of one community.
  • Bringing people together as a cohesive and powerful force.

We Believe in a Caring, Kind and Compassionate Community

  • Committing ourselves to the Jewish principle Tikkun Olam – “repairing the world.”

  • Joining together with our broader community to reflect our shared values.
  • Upholding civility in our work to strengthen and support our community.

We Live the Jewish Value of K’lal Yisrael – a Shared Commitment to Jewish People Around the World

  • Taking responsibility for the Jewish people locally, in Israel and around the world – Kol arevim zeh b’zeh.
  • Reinforcing a sense of responsibility for our community, today and tomorrow.
  • Reminding each other that we are all part of something larger than ourselves.

We Are Welcoming.

  • Embracing all ages, backgrounds, abilities, identities, orientations and perspectives.
  • Building bridges throughout the broader community.
  • Accepting our differences and treating one another with respect.
  • Encouraging a welcoming community.

We Champion The Importance of Jewish Learning

  • Sharing the beauty of Jewish history, text, values and traditions and passing it on to future generations – L’Dor V’Dor.
  • Striving for excellence, encouraging innovation and fostering creativity.
  • Encouraging one another to be impactful leaders, teachers and learners.
